Job overview
An opportunity has arisen for a Therapy Assistant Practitioner to join the Integrated Rapid Assessment Service based at Colchester Hospital.
The team are motivated and forward thinking consisting of Therapists, Nurses, Social Workers and Support Staff who work closely with other agencies.
Main duties of the job
You will assist the therapists in the delivery of patient care, maximizing the cost-effective use of professional time, both clinically and non- clinically.
You should be able to work independently without supervision under instruction from the qualified staff, reporting back patient progress and informing the therapists of any problems.
You will implement and evaluate a programme of therapy and rehabilitation activities to patients with acute, chronic or complex needs within the competency framework developed by the therapist.
You will independently progress treatments of delegated patients with access to guidance, and determine when the patients have met their discharge criteria.
